叭 (bā) means "honk; pop (onomatopoeia)" in Chinese. It has 5 strokes with the radical 口. Difficulty: 2.9/5.
honk; pop (onomatopoeia)
The character 叭 (bā) is written with 5 strokes. Follow the standard Chinese stroke order: top to bottom, left to right, outside before inside. The radical 口 is one of its key components.

叭 is pronounced bā in Mandarin Chinese. It means honk; pop (onomatopoeia).
汽车在按喇叭。
qì chē zài àn lǎ bā
The car is honking its horn.
喇叭叭叭地响。
lǎ bā bā bā dì xiǎng
The horn is honking 'ba-ba'.
墙上开了喇叭花。
qiáng shàng kāi le lǎ bā huā
Morning glories are blooming on the wall.
